Hi, and welcome to the Mailloom rotation. Digest batches are scheduled by the Cadence service in three daily windows; if a window is missed, the batch rolls into the next one automatically. Most pages you'll get are stuck scheduler locks, which are safe to clear after ten minutes. The runbook with exact commands is on our internal page.

wiki page, baguf-kahap: https://confluence.tolvaqsys.internal/browse/display/projects/8d5f528f

## FX Rounding — Environments

KestrelPay's conversion service showed drift from banker's rounding applied twice: once in the rate engine, once at ledger write. Fixed in release 4.2 by rounding only at ledger commit. Staging still runs the old path for regression comparison; do not treat staging ledger totals as authoritative. Audit logs capture pre- and post-rounding amounts in both environments. All rounding modes are set per environment, not per tenant. Current environment configuration follows.

service settings:
FRAMIR_LOG_LEVEL=debug
FRAMIR_METRICS_HOST=metrics.framir.tolvaqcorp.corp
FRAMIR_POOL_SIZE=16

Step 4: Verify clock synchronization across build agents. Brightlark's pipeline signs artifacts with timestamped manifests, so even a few seconds of skew between the Farrow Hall agents can cause verification failures downstream. Run the skew check script and confirm all agents report drift under two seconds before proceeding. Once timing is confirmed, sign the release manifest using the key below.

deploy key for baweg-bajeg: bky9_DYLNv2wGq

**Ticket FNT-214: Vendored font bundle blocked by locked vault**

The Quillmark release pipeline failed because the vault holding our licensed third-party fonts (Brennex Sans, Oldewick Serif) is locked after three failed unseal attempts. We vendor these fonts directly into the build to avoid runtime fetches, so release 4.2 cannot proceed until the vault reopens. Per the licensing agreement with the Tallowfield foundry, only the release manager may perform the unseal. To unlock, use the recovery passphrase below.

strongbox words: druvan-lamys-eliius-jorax-istox-soreth-ulays-gilix-ralix-oliiel-norwyn-casvan-praius